<blockquote data-quote="Daniel Avery" data-source="post: 432471" data-attributes="member: 27"><p>I agree that the lack of competition had a lot to do with it. I think that even in the late-1960s, ABC was not treated as an "equal" to NBC and CBS as far as networks go. In the chart shown in Post # 75, almost all the "Bottom" rated shows were ABC series. This is similar to how the Fox Network looked in the first ten or so years of its existence---a few hits but many, many more losers that filled up the "bottom rated" lists.</p></blockquote><p></p>
